Dagenais had a lot of offensive skill. He had size, too, so he could have been a threat down low on the power play for the
Devils.

Provided that he could make the roster. He spent 3-plus seasons with the Albany River Rats, garnering 2 30-goal, 60-point
seasons.

The up-and-down life would continue with Florida, and later with the Montreal Canadiens, although he did get in 50 games with
the Habs during the 03-04 season, scoring 27 points.

After the 05-06 season, he decided to play in Finland for 06-07, signing with Jokerit. He would also play in Austria that season
with the Innsbruck team, as well as in 07-08.

Currently, he plays for Chelyabinsk Traktor in the KHL.
